Title: Innovator Spotlight: John A. Swanson, Patent Holder and Engineer

Introduction: John A. Swanson, based in Forest Grove, Oregon, is a notable inventor with a robust portfolio of nine patents. His innovative work primarily focuses on advancing technologies that enhance data analytics and semiconductor manufacturing processes. As a key player in his field, Swanson represents a commitment to pushing the boundaries of technology.

Latest Patents: Among his latest inventions, Swanson has made significant strides in the realm of big data analytics with a patent titled "Automatic elimination of noise for big data analytics." This method identifies target features from input data collections, determines feature values, and isolates outlier and noisy data instances, providing vital indications for improved data integrity.

Another remarkable patent is "Fill pattern to enhance ebeam process margin." This innovation, applicable to complementary e-beam lithography (CEBL), involves creating a pattern of parallel lines atop a substrate and calibrating alignment with an e-beam tool. This method enhances the efficiency and precision of semiconductor structures through intricate patterns and scans.

Career Highlights: John A. Swanson’s career has been largely intertwined with Intel Corporation, where he has contributed to advancements in semiconductor technologies. His work has not only bolstered the company's innovative edge but has also impacted the broader field of electronic manufacturing.
